linux终端中怎么结束命令
-
在Linux终端中,可以通过以下方式来结束命令:
1. 使用Ctrl+C:
当命令正在执行过程中,按下Ctrl+C组合键可以立即终止当前命令的执行。这对于需要停止执行的命令非常有用,如循环或长时间运行的任务。2. 使用Ctrl+D:
在输入命令时,按下Ctrl+D组合键可以表示输入结束。这通常用于终止输入,例如在输入文本时或在交互式程序中。3. 使用kill命令:
如果某个命令无法通过Ctrl+C或Ctrl+D结束,可以使用kill命令来终止它的运行。首先,通过ps命令找到该命令的进程ID(PID),然后使用kill命令发送一个终止信号给该进程。例如,要结束一个进程ID为1234的命令,可以运行以下命令:
“`
kill 1234
“`需要注意的是,终止命令可能会导致未保存的数据丢失或系统中断。因此,在终止命令之前,最好确保已保存所有重要的数据。
2年前 -
在Linux终端中,有几种方法来结束命令:
1. 使用Ctrl+C:按下Ctrl+C组合键可以立即结束当前正在运行的命令。这对于执行长时间运行的命令或程序非常有用。
2. 使用Ctrl+D:在命令行中输入Ctrl+D组合键也可以结束当前的命令。特别是在输入或编辑文本时,这是常见的方法。
3. 使用Ctrl+Z:按下Ctrl+Z组合键可以将当前正在运行的命令移至后台,并停止该命令的执行。您可以使用”bg”命令将其切换到后台继续执行,或者使用”fg”命令将其切换回前台继续执行。
4. 使用kill命令:您可以使用”kill”命令杀死当前正在运行的命令或进程。首先,使用”ps”命令查找要结束的命令的进程ID(PID),然后使用”kill”命令加上PID将其终止。
5. 使用exit命令:在终端中输入”exit”命令可以正常退出当前的终端会话。
注意,这些方法可以结束命令的执行,但是如果命令已经造成了一些影响,比如修改了文件或者删除了数据,那么这些修改无法恢复。所以在使用这些方法时,请谨慎确认需要终止的命令。
2年前 -
在Linux终端中,有多种方式可以结束当前运行的命令。下面给出几种常用的方法:
1. 使用Ctrl+C:这是终止当前正在运行的命令的最常用方法。按下Ctrl+C组合键会立即发送一个SIGINT信号给当前进程,使其退出。
2. 使用Ctrl+Z:这是将当前正在运行的命令暂停到后台的方法。按下Ctrl+Z组合键会发送一个SIGTSTP信号给当前进程,使其暂停运行,并返回到终端提示符。可以使用`fg`命令将其恢复到前台运行,或者使用`bg`命令以后台方式继续运行。
3. 使用kill命令:如果你知道正在运行的命令的进程ID,可以使用kill命令来终止它。首先使用命令`ps`或者`ps aux`查找要终止的进程的进程号,然后使用命令`kill 进程号`来发送终止信号。例如,`kill 1234`命令将发送一个SIGTERM信号给进程号为1234的进程,使其退出。
4. 使用killall命令:如果你知道正在运行的命令的名称,可以使用killall命令来终止所有与该命令相关的进程。例如,`killall nginx`命令将终止所有名为nginx的进程。
5. 使用pkill命令:pkill命令可以通过进程名或者其他属性来终止进程。例如,`pkill -f nginx`可以终止所有包含“nginx”关键字的进程。
6. 使用xkill命令:如果你想要通过鼠标点击来终止一个窗口程序,可以使用xkill命令。运行xkill命令后,你只需要点击要终止的窗口即可。
以上就是在Linux终端中结束命令的一些常用方法。根据具体情况选择合适的方式来结束命令。
2年前